Caro usuário, habilite o javascript para que esse site funcione corretamente.

Desenvolvedor(a) Java Senior - 26335

* Salário: R$ 11.000 a R$ 20.000 por mês (estimado)

* O valor exibido é uma estimativa calculada com base em dados públicos e referências do mercado. Não garantimos que este seja o salário oferecido para esta vaga específica.

Área: Tecnologia da Informação

Nível: Senior

Estamos buscando um Desenvolvedor(a) Java Sênior com sólida experiência no desenvolvimento de aplicações corporativas e arquiteturas orientadas a serviços (SOA). Atua na construção de soluções robustas utilizando Java, Spring Boot e Java EE, aplicando princípios de design orientado a objetos e boas práticas de desenvolvimento. Que tenha forte capacidade de estruturar sistemas escaláveis, seguros e de alta performance.

Principais responsabilidades:

- Desenvolver e manter aplicações corporativas utilizando Java, Spring Boot e Java EE, garantindo alta performance, escalabilidade e aderência às boas práticas de desenvolvimento;

- Projetar e implementar arquiteturas orientadas a serviços (SOA), promovendo integração eficiente entre sistemas e componentes da plataforma;

- Aplicar princípios de orientação a objetos e padrões de design, assegurando qualidade, organização e manutenção eficiente do código;

- Realizar integrações com bancos de dados relacionais e não relacionais, utilizando tecnologias como Hibernate e JPA para modelagem e persistência de dados;

- Implementar testes unitários e de integração, além de utilizar controle de versão com Git para garantir qualidade, rastreabilidade e colaboração no desenvolvimento.

Requisitos técnicos:

- Linguagens de Programação: Proficiente em Java, com experiência sólida no desenvolvimento de aplicações robustas e escaláveis;

- Frameworks: Especialista em Java Spring Boot para o desenvolvimento eficiente e rápido de aplicativos web e serviços;

- Java EE (Enterprise Edition): Profundo conhecimento em Java EE para a construção de soluções corporativas escaláveis e seguras;

- Arquiteturas Orientadas a Serviços (SOA): Experiência na implementação e integração de sistemas utilizando os princípios SOA;

- Banco de Dados: Familiarizado com o acesso a banco de dados relacionais e não relacionais, utilizando tecnologias como Hibernate e JPA;

- Controle de Versão: Experiência em sistemas de controle de versão, como Git;

- Testes Unitários e Integração: Habilidade comprovada na implementação de testes unitários e de integração para garantir a qualidade do código.

Habilidade comportamentais / Softskills:

- Comunicação eficaz e habilidades de trabalho em equipe;

- Capacidade de solucionar problemas complexos de maneira eficiente;

- Atenção aos detalhes e comprometimento com a entrega de soluções de alta qualidade;

- Capacidade de aprendizado rápido e adaptação a novas tecnologias.

Informações importantes:

Modelo de Trabalho:
100% remoto
Horário:
das 9h às 18h
Forma de contratação:
CLT + benefícios